Usually order and take away but Tuesday evening i decided to go and sit in the restaurant it was lovely and clean. Fish and chips were beautifully cooked to order. Could not believe the size of the fish all this for £9.10. Yum
Always been really good food and service here. I’ve been coming for years, favourite fish and chips in Lowestoft.
Excellent friendly takeaway and sit in cafe, great value and well cooked Fish and Chips. Highly recommended.
Since has doubled in price during recent months they're expensive compared to some locals .portion of sizes are smaller but they charge a arm and leg.
Paying £1.90 for a small saveloy and £2.75 for a medium chips.
Nice enough staff place a bit ran down. Large portions, but….. greasiest chips I’ve ever had. Only ate a couple then in the bin they went, should be called the greasy dolphin
Honestly, the fish was over cooked and the batter was falling off it. Chris were average I would say. The guys in there were polite. It look a bit run down as well.
Nice piece of fish but batter was thick & over cooked. It was a weird orange colour !! Chips were ok
Well. Don't get me wrong. Food is good. But prices are extortionate. Cannot get a small chips for less than £2.20 now which used to only cost £1.40 a year ago. Large chips are £3.40 and a few weeks ago was only £2.80. Don't think I will be eating from here much due to the shocking price increases.
It's understandable that things like gas, electricity, food prices have gone up everywhere but this massive jump has put a shock on lots of people's faces. How are they supposed to survive. Best way of saying.
Prices are 40% cheaper 7 miles down the road for just as good chips from great Yarmouth market place and surrounds. Wouldn't even pay this much in a holiday park!.
